Overview: University of Georgia
The University of Georgia (UGA), established in 1785, is the United States’ first state-chartered university and is located in Athens, Georgia, USA. As a comprehensive public research-intensive institution, UGA comprises over 40,000 students across 17 colleges and schools, with additional campuses in Gwinnett, Griffin, and Tifton. UGA maintains a robust commitment to public service and global engagement, underpinning its role as Georgia’s flagship higher education institution and a significant contributor to regional and national advancement.
Academic Strengths and Structure
UGA is nationally and internationally recognized for its leadership in fields such as agriculture, veterinary medicine, law, business, public affairs, and life sciences. The university is home to renowned interdisciplinary programs, including infectious diseases, environmental studies, and artificial intelligence, fostering innovation and practical problem-solving. UGA is ranked among the top 20 U.S. public universities by U.S. News & World Report and supports over $545 million in annual research expenditures. Collaborative research centers and joint degree programs extend UGA’s influence through partnerships with major national and international institutions, underpinning its reputation for academic excellence. Notable achievements include pioneering work in vaccine development, genomics, and environmental sustainability.
Student Life and Community
UGA offers a vibrant campus life featuring more than 800 student organizations, comprehensive student support services, and an array of cultural and leadership events. The university celebrates diversity and inclusion, hosting students from over 125 countries and providing robust resources through its International Student Life office. On-campus housing accommodates over 8,000 students, while varsity and club sports, extensive arts venues, and recreational activities enrich the student experience.
